How do you find the water behaviour of the coating now it has been ‘repaired’ by Essence Plus. I agree, it’s a great filler glaze. I first used it a few years ago to repair the GTechnic C1 that was on my car and it was excellent at the glazing part, though hydrophobics were pretty poor. The C1 was also very flat, as it is untopped, but I expected more of it in that sense. I’d show some pictures but they seem to be too big. I put Wowo’s Crystal Sealant (version 1) and topped it with Wowo’s Nanocoat wax. Incredible water behaviour, but I think the Wowo’s products didn’t play too well with Essence Plus as they didn’t last nearly as long as they have in other uses.
I have recently got some Mother’s CMX 3 in 1 Ceramic Polish and Coat which I hope will do a similar job in repairing coatings as it advertises, but also allows coatings to be used on top of it. A transatlantic friend named Sheepstar on YouTube has done some experimenting with this and thus far reports that CarPro Lite at least seems to work just fine on top of it. Strangely though, Wowo’s Contact 121 Wax doesn’t like it and it’s durability is significantly affected. Why are Wowo’s products fussy?
